Who Was Bob Steele?

Bob Steele, born Robert Adrian Bradbury on January 23, 1907, in Los Angeles, California, was an American actor and director. He became a prominent figure in the film industry, especially known for his work in Westerns and B-movies. Steele began his career in the 1920s and remained active until the late 1960s, appearing in numerous films and television shows. His dedication to his craft and his ability to captivate audiences made him a beloved figure in Hollywood.

How Tall Was Actor Bob Steele?

Bob Steele's height has often been a topic of interest among fans and film historians alike. Standing at approximately 5 feet 9 inches (175 cm), Steele's stature was quite average for his era. However, his strong screen presence and charisma often made him appear larger than life in his roles. This height allowed him to portray a variety of characters, from rugged cowboys to charming leading men, showcasing his versatility as an actor.

What Are Some Iconic Roles Played by Bob Steele?

Throughout his illustrious career, Bob Steele took on various roles that showcased his versatility as an actor. Some of his most iconic performances include:

  • Stony Brooke in the "Three Mesquiteers" series, which solidified his status as a leading man in Westerns.
  • Jake in "The Phantom of the West," where he demonstrated his ability to tackle complex characters.
  • Various guest appearances on television shows during the 1950s and 1960s, showcasing his adaptability to changing media.
